Internship at Helpful Foundation

Helpful Foundation offers structured virtual internship programs focused on legal research, public legal awareness, policy understanding, and social impact work. These internships are designed to provide practical exposure and guided learning in a fully online environment.


✅ Available Internship Programs (Virtual)

⚖️ Virtual Law Internship (Primary Program)

Open to law students and legal researchers seeking hands-on experience in legal research and documentation.

Key Areas of Work

  • Legal research and case analysis
  • Drafting of legal documents and notes
  • Legal awareness content and public education
  • Policy and compliance research
  • Support for social and legal awareness initiatives

Mode: 100% Online (Virtual)
Duration: 2–4 Weeks (as per selected period)
Certificate: Issued upon successful completion

This internship does not involve court appearances, legal representation, or independent legal practice. (Learn More)

💰 Internship Fee

All internship programs at Helpful Foundation are paid virtual internships.

Internship Fee: ₹1,500 (One-time)

(Applicable for 2–4 weeks internship)

The fee includes:

  • Internship onboarding and orientation
  • Structured tasks and learning materials
  • Mentorship and guidance during the program
  • Program administration and support
  • Internship completion certificate

The internship fee is charged towards training, mentorship, and administrative facilitation of the program.

❓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Is the internship paid or unpaid?

The internship is a paid virtual internship with a one-time fee of ₹1,500.

2. Why is there an internship fee?

The fee covers:

  • Training and mentorship
  • Learning materials and assignments
  • Administrative and program support
  • Certificate issuance

It is not a salary or placement fee.

3. Is the internship completely online?

Yes. All internships are 100% virtual. No physical presence is required.

4. Will I receive a certificate?

Yes. A certificate of internship is issued upon successful completion of the program and assigned tasks.

5. Does this internship allow court practice or legal representation?

No. The internship is strictly academic and research-oriented and does not permit court appearances or independent legal practice.

6. Are foreign students eligible?

Yes. Foreign students may apply for virtual internships, subject to eligibility criteria.
